Soldering Aid Tool Kit with Tweezers

This kit is the specialized add-on for detailed electronics work. It includes six double-sided soldering assist tools and two precision tweezers, all described as comfortable and easy to control for assembly, repair, or disassembly tasks. The hardened tips are built to handle hot solder with confidence, and the stainless steel construction gives the set a durable feel. If you already own a soldering iron, this kit fills the holding and positioning gap without duplicating your heated tools. The limitation is that it's not a heat source: it can't melt solder or reflow a joint, so it works best as a companion rather than a standalone station.

100W Soldering Iron Kit

This Blue (12-In-1 Soldering Iron Kit) is the complete powered bundle. It contains a 100W digital thermostatic iron with a ceramic heating element, a soldering stand with magnifying glass, five tips, 50g of 0.8mm solder wire, a desoldering pump, solder paste, desoldering wick, and tweezers. The temperature is adjustable from 392°F to 932°F, and the iron reaches working temperature in about 20 seconds, making it a strong match for varied circuit board repairs. The trade-off is that the bundle's breadth may exceed your needs: if you already have tweezers, a stand, or a pump, some of the included pieces might duplicate your current setup.
